Why Your Closing Matters: A Closing Remarks Email Sample Breakdown
The closing of an email is much more than just a polite farewell; it's your final opportunity to reinforce your message, guide the recipient's next steps, and maintain a professional image. A thoughtful closing can significantly impact how your email is perceived. Think of it as the handshake after a successful meeting – it solidifies the interaction.
Here's why a Closing Remarks Email Sample is so important:
- Reinforces the main point of your email.
- Sets expectations for the next steps or desired action.
- Conveys professionalism and courtesy.
- Leaves a positive and memorable impression.
Let's look at what goes into an effective closing. Consider these elements:
- A clear call to action (if applicable).
- A statement of gratitude or anticipation.
- A professional closing phrase.
- Your signature with contact information.
Here's a quick comparison of good and not-so-good closings:
| Good Example | Not-So-Good Example |
|---|---|
| "I look forward to your feedback." | "Later." |
| "Please let me know if you have any questions." | "Any questions, ask." |
Closing Remarks Email Sample for a Project Update
Subject: Project Phoenix Update - Week of [Date]
Hi Team,
This week, we successfully completed Phase 1 of Project Phoenix, including the user interface redesign. Next week, we will begin beta testing with a select group of users. Please ensure all documentation is finalized by end of day Friday.
Thank you for your hard work and dedication.
Best regards,
[Your Name]
[Your Title]
Closing Remarks Email Sample for a Sales Inquiry Follow-up
Subject: Following Up: Your Inquiry about Product X
Dear [Client Name],
I hope this email finds you well. I'm writing to follow up on your recent inquiry about our Product X. I've attached a detailed brochure that outlines its features and benefits. I would be happy to schedule a brief call next week to answer any specific questions you might have.
I look forward to the opportunity to assist you.
Sincerely,
[Your Name]
[Your Title]
[Company Name]
[Phone Number]
